About the show
Dog Squad, the return of an exciting series following integral
roles that working dogs and their handlers play on the frontline
protecting our streets, prisons, national parks, airports and
borders.
We're right in with the action following the real scenarios that
unfold as a result of these dedicated hardworking dogs, in the
Correction Service, Customs, MAF, Aviation Security, Department of
Conservation and Search and Rescue.
While examining the relationship between these loyal canines and
their handlers, we get an intimate insight of how they mutually
perform their jobs. We explore the bond each duo have together and
watch each dog's unique style of operating.
The fruits of these trusty canines hard work and the results of the
hours and hours of training they've undergone, are when we see them
sniff out drugs, locate animal or vegetable matter that could have
devastating effect on New Zealand's wildlife and growing
industries, and search for survivors buried in the Christchurch
earthquake, all for the reward of some encouraging positive words
from their handlers, and maybe a rolled up Tee-towel or toy to play
with.
Some of the top dogs staring in Dog Squad include -
Ted, an appealing 5-year-old German short haired pointer who works
alongside Waikeria Corrections dog handler Maurice
Flash and Ben are two of the countries 12 drug dogs working for the
Department of Corrections. Flash and Ben work alongside handlers
Carol and Steve.
Rowdy is a drug dog who works for Customs. Rowdy migrated from
across the Tasman where his life began were in the Australian
Customs breeding program.
Dog Squad will give New Zealanders a remarkable insight into the
working lives of these dedicated dogs and their handlers.
